The main function of a tension tester is to measure the amount of tension that an object experiences during use, in order to determine its durability and safety. The tension tester measures the deformation of a specific material under a given tension to obtain the tension value. Usually, a load sensor is used to convert the elasticity of the stressed object into an electrical signal, which is then processed by computer software to obtain the correct tension value.
Application scenarios
Tension testers are widely used in industries, transportation, construction, and other fields, and can measure the tension values of materials such as ropes, wires, belts, and steel wires. In the field of architecture, it can be used to measure the tension values of bridge piers, steel cables, electric cables, and wires; In industrial production, it can be used to ensure the safety of mechanical equipment such as cranes and hoists. In addition, the tension tester can also be used to ensure safety and stability during the production process.
